MOTION
(To: Lift Garnishment Order)

Respondent GLOBALTRONICS, INC. (“Respondent”, for brevity),


through the undersigned counsel, most respectfully avers that:

1. On 19 August 2019, Honorable Labor Arbiter Ann M. Morales-


Sapasap promulgated a Decision for the instant case, the dispositive portion
which states:

“WHEREFORE, in view of the foregoing, complainant


Rodolfo J. Salting, Jr. is found to have been constructively
dismissed and respondent Globaltronics, Inc. is hereby ordered
to pay complainant his separation pay and backwages until the
finality of this Decision, which is partially computed to this
date in the amount of P126,000.00 and P587,790.00
respectively.

Respondent is further ordered to pay complainant his


proportionate 13th month pay in the amount of P29,155.00 and
attorney’s fees in the amount of P74,294.50…xxx”

2. On 24 September 2018, Respondent filed an Appeal, which was


subsequently denied in a Decision dated 19 November 2018 rendered by the
NLRC Sixth Division.

3. Consequently, upon motion of the Complainant RODOLFO


JATICO SALTING JR (“Complainant”, for brevity), the Honorable Labor
Arbiter issued a Writ of Execution dated 27 December 2018 (“Writ”, for
2

brevity), directing the Honorable Office’s Sheriff, Marc Cyrus P. Cruz


(“Sheriff Cruz”, for brevity), to demand payment from Respondent, in favor
of the Complainant, the amount of the judgment obligation. The pertinent
portion of the Writ provides:

“NOW THEREFORE, you are hereby commanded to


collect in accordance with Section 9, Rule IX of the 2011
NLRC Rules of Procedure, as amended, the amount of ONE
MILLION TWO THOUSAND TWO HUDRED THIRTY
SEVEN PESOS AND 94/100 (PhP1,042,237.94) from
Respondent GLOBALTRONICS, INC. with address at 349
Ortigas Avenue., Brgy. Wack Wack, Mandaluyong City or
were it may be found within the Philippines, representing
complainant’s judgment award pursuant to the Decision dated
November 19, 2018, and to deposit the same to the NLRC
Cashier for proper disposition.

Further, collect from the above-mentioned respondent the


execution fee in the amount of PhP9,920.00 and deposit fee of
PhP5,231.19 pursuant to the Manual Execution.

…xxx

4. Pursuant to the Sheriff’s Initial Report dated 28 August 2019 of


Sheriff Cruz, a Notice of Garnishment (“NOG”) was served to the following
financial instituions, namely: BDO, Metrobank, RCBC, and Security Bank.

5. Sheriff Cruz then received Metrobank’s reply stating that


Respondent “has sufficient account to cover the judgment award in the total
amount of One Million Fifty Seven Thousand Three hundred Eight Nine and
13/100 (P1,057,389.13).”

6. In addition to Metrobank, Complainant’s bank, BDO –


Arranque Branch was also furnished with a copy of the NOG by Sheriff
Cruz, with the following details:

Account Name Globaltronics, Inc.


Address 494 Lt. Artiaga Street, San Juan,
Metro-Manila, Philippines 1500
Bank Name Banco De Oro
Bank Address 733 T. Alonzo Street, Sta. Cruz,
Manila
Account No. 002610008941

(“Subject BDO Account”)


3

7. On 11 October 2019, the Honorable Office issued an Order, and


which was further amended through its Order dated 21 October 2019, both
of which the dispositive portion reads:

“IN VIEW OF THE FOREGOING, METROBANK,


through its responsible officers, is directed to release to the
NLRC Cashier, thru Sheriff Marc Cyrus P. Cruz, the garnished
amount of PhP1,057,389.13 (ONE MILLION FIFTY SEVEN
Thousand THREE HUNDRED EIGHTY NINE AND 13/100),
representing the monetary judgment award (subject to
withholding of tax) and legal fees in this case, and for the
Sheriff to deposit the same to the NLRC Cashier.

SO ORDERED.”

7.1. Copies of the 11 and 21 October 2019 Orders of


the Honorable Office are attached hereto as ANNEXES “1”
and “2” and made integral parts hereof.

8. Despite the foregoing successful garnishment of Respondent’s


Metrobank account covering the full satisfaction of the judgment award, the
garnishment order against the Subject BDO Account, has not been lifted.

9. Thus, in view of the foregoing, as there is no longer any legal


reason for the continuous withholding of the Subject BDO Account,
Respondent, through the undersigned counsel, humbly moves for the lifting
of the garnishment against BDO – Arranque Branch.

10. The foregoing Motion is prompted solely by the foregoing


reasons and to protect the rights and interests of Respondent, and is not in
any way intended to delay the execution proceedings of the instant case.

PRAYER

WHEREFORE, premises considered, it is respectfully prayed that the


Honorable Court ISSUE an Order directing the Sheriff to LIFT the
garnishment order agaisnt BDO – Arranque Branch, for the Subject BDO
Account.

Other reliefs, just and equitable under the premises, are likewise
prayed for.
